Transformación de las competencias del analista de negocio en el ámbito de las TI con el avance de la tecnología de inteligencia artificial.

Transformación de las competencias del analista de negocio en el ámbito de las TI con el avance de la tecnología de inteligencia artificial.



Análisis de la Inteligencia Artificial Generativa y su Impacto en el Desarrollo de Software

Análisis de la Inteligencia Artificial Generativa y su Impacto en el Desarrollo de Software

La inteligencia artificial generativa (IAG) ha emergido como una de las tecnologías más disruptivas en el ámbito del desarrollo de software. Este artículo se enfoca en explorar sus características, aplicaciones y los retos que presenta en términos de ciberseguridad y ética.

Características de la Inteligencia Artificial Generativa

La IAG se refiere a sistemas que pueden generar contenido nuevo, ya sea texto, imágenes, audio o video, a partir de datos existentes. Algunos aspectos clave incluyen:

  • Aprendizaje profundo: Utiliza redes neuronales profundas para aprender patrones complejos en grandes volúmenes de datos.
  • Modelos preentrenados: Emplea modelos como GPT-3 o DALL-E que han sido entrenados previamente en vastas bases de datos.
  • Interactividad: Permite interacciones dinámicas con los usuarios, adaptándose a las necesidades específicas en tiempo real.

Aplicaciones en el Desarrollo de Software

La IAG está revolucionando múltiples aspectos del desarrollo de software. Algunas aplicaciones destacadas son:

  • Generación automática de código: Herramientas como GitHub Copilot utilizan IAG para sugerir fragmentos de código basados en comentarios o patrones previos.
  • Diseño asistido por IA: Facilita la creación y optimización del diseño UI/UX mediante generación automática de prototipos y recomendaciones basadas en tendencias actuales.
  • Análisis predictivo: Ayuda a anticipar fallos o problemas potenciales mediante el análisis histórico del código y patrones de comportamiento del usuario.

Retos Ciberseguridades Asociados

A pesar del potencial transformador, la adopción de IAG plantea serios desafíos relacionados con la ciberseguridad:

  • Código malicioso: La capacidad para generar código también puede ser explotada por actores maliciosos para crear software dañino o vulnerabilidades no intencionadas.
  • Mala interpretación del contexto: Los modelos pueden producir resultados inadecuados si no comprenden completamente el contexto o los requisitos específicos, lo que podría derivar en errores críticos.
  • Biais implícitos: La IAG puede perpetuar sesgos presentes en los datos con los cuales fue entrenada, llevando a decisiones erróneas o discriminatorias dentro del software generado.

Puntos Éticos y Regulatorios

A medida que avanza la implementación de tecnologías generativas, surgen cuestiones éticas significativas. Es crucial establecer marcos regulatorios que aborden temas como:

  • Derechos sobre propiedad intelectual: Definir quién posee los derechos sobre el contenido generado por IA es un aspecto complicado que debe ser regulado adecuadamente.
  • Trazabilidad y responsabilidad: No solo es necesario identificar quién desarrolló una IA generativa, sino también establecer responsabilidades claras ante posibles errores o abusos derivados del uso indebido.

Tendencias Futuras

A medida que la tecnología continúa evolucionando, se anticipan varias tendencias importantes relacionadas con la IAG y su impacto en el desarrollo software:

  • Aumento del uso colaborativo: A medida que más desarrolladores adopten estas herramientas, se espera una mayor colaboración entre humanos e IA para mejorar la calidad del software.
  • Nuevas normas éticas: A medida que surgen nuevos retos éticos, será crucial desarrollar estándares claros para guiar el uso responsable e innovador de estas tecnologías.
  • Conclusión

    No cabe duda que la inteligencia artificial generativa está redefiniendo el panorama del desarrollo software. Si bien ofrece oportunidades sin precedentes para mejorar procesos y aumentar la eficiencia, también plantea desafíos significativos relacionados con ciberseguridad y ética. Las organizaciones deben adoptar un enfoque proactivo hacia estos problemas mientras exploran las capacidades innovadoras ofrecidas por esta tecnología emergente. Para más información visita la Fuente original.


    Comentarios

    Aún no hay comentarios. ¿Por qué no comienzas el debate?

    Deja una respuesta